1st. hand experience at 4S's. Well, we stayed at the Golden Rock but visited 4S about 4 times, and strolled through the property. I'm looking in my vacation folder and found a "Four Seasons Resort Nevis" newsletter dated Monday 21, April 2003, which I picked up whilst there. Here's some excerpts from it: Today's Weather- 83 degrees; 8am- meet at Sprots Pavilion; 9-12am- Join David for a hike in to the rainforest, explore the ruins of a vanished Nevis and learn the story of rum ($30 each); 9:30am- Yoga Class; 10-11:30am- Tennis class for beginners ($25 each); 2-4pm- Join Captain Matt and try deep sea fishing- $200; 2-5pm- Sailing & Snorkeling on "Caona", meet at the resort pier, $55 each; 9-10:30pm- Nevis Nightss & Stargazing, Join Jim to learn aboutr starry skies and numerous night sounds, $10 each.
I'd recommend you both do the Rain Forest hike, but with the 4S's experienced guide; don't try it yourself, it can be dangerous due to slippery ground after a rain and deep gorges. They'll take you through lush cloud forests to a panoramic view. Much exotic flora and fauna; we saw bamboo, all kinds of tropical fruits, and about 40 vervet green monkeys. Just down the road is a horseback riding stable, called the Nevis Equestrian Centre. My wife did this, and rode along Pinney's Beach and and inland trail into the slopes of the rain forest. Downtown shopping was fun, and they all accepted American dollars. Hope this helps..you'll have fun! Robert
